Transaction 58efb93236730a37f8a77e5b8fb7a1a5968fe64d1018967f3c84a8011b722793
1 Input
1 Output
-
58efb93236730a37f8a77e5b8fb7a1a5968fe64d1018967f3c84a8011b722793:0
- value
- 132560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76434d31635ab4b42aaf3323ea013b1f2a44129c OP_EQUAL
- address
- 3CULHNYtMPnWoiE6kNEy51z7T8yJoixHHv